pub type LinkId = Uuid;

#[derive(Debug, Clone, FromRow, Serialize, sqlx::Type, ToSchema)]
#[sqlx(type_name = "docbox_link")]
pub struct Link {
    /// Unique identifier for the link
    #[schema(value_type = Uuid)]
    pub id: LinkId,
    /// Name of the link
    pub name: String,
    /// value of the link
    pub value: String,
    /// Whether the link is pinned
    pub pinned: bool,
    /// Parent folder ID
    #[schema(value_type = Uuid)]
    pub folder_id: FolderId,
    /// When the link was created
    pub created_at: DateTime<Utc>,
    /// User who created the link
    #[serde(skip)]
    pub created_by: Option<UserId>,
}

impl Eq for Link {}

impl PartialEq for Link {
    fn eq(&self, other: &Self) -> bool {
        self.id.eq(&other.id)
            && self.name.eq(&other.name)
            && self.value.eq(&other.value)
            && self.pinned.eq(&other.pinned)
            && self.folder_id.eq(&other.folder_id)
            && self.created_by.eq(&self.created_by)
            // Reduce precision when checking creation timestamp
            // (Database does not store the full precision)
            && self
                .created_at
                .timestamp_millis()
                .eq(&other.created_at.timestamp_millis())
    }
}

#[derive(Debug, FromRow, Serialize)]
pub struct LinkWithScope {
    #[sqlx(flatten)]
    pub link: Link,
    pub scope: String,
}

#[derive(Debug, Clone, Serialize, FromRow, ToSchema)]
pub struct LinkWithExtra {
    #[serde(flatten)]
    pub link: Link,
    /// User who created the link
    #[schema(nullable, value_type = User)]
    pub created_by: Option<User>,
    /// User who last modified the link
    #[schema(nullable, value_type = User)]
    pub last_modified_by: Option<User>,
    /// Last time the file was modified
    pub last_modified_at: Option<DateTime<Utc>>,
}

/// Link with extra with an additional resolved full path
#[derive(Debug, FromRow, Serialize, ToSchema)]
pub struct ResolvedLinkWithExtra {
    #[serde(flatten)]
    #[sqlx(flatten)]
    pub link: LinkWithExtra,
    pub full_path: Vec<FolderPathSegment>,
}

pub struct CreateLink {
    pub name: String,
    pub value: String,
    pub folder_id: FolderId,
    pub created_by: Option<UserId>,
}

impl Link {
    pub async fn create(
        db: impl DbExecutor<'_>,
        CreateLink {
            name,
            value,
            folder_id,
            created_by,
        }: CreateLink,
    ) -> DbResult<Link> {
        let id = Uuid::new_v4();
        let created_at = Utc::now();

        sqlx::query(
            r#"INSERT INTO "docbox_links" (
                "id",
                "name",
                "value",
                "folder_id",
                "created_by",
                "created_at"
            ) VALUES ($1, $2, $3, $4, $5, $6)
            "#,
        )
        .bind(id)
        .bind(name.clone())
        .bind(value.clone())
        .bind(folder_id)
        .bind(created_by.as_ref())
        .bind(created_at)
        .execute(db)
        .await?;

        Ok(Link {
            id,
            name,
            value,
            folder_id,
            created_by,
            created_at,
            pinned: false,
        })
    }
